Pre-Requisites

  1. Undergraduate degree or prior work experience in psychology or education, or a closely related field (e.g. human development).
  2. Academic achievement at the undergraduate and/or graduate levels (Although there is no cut-off GPA requirement, 3.0 (of 4.0) is expected).
  3. For advanced standing applicants, possession of a master's degree or higher in school psychology.

For MA/CAGS/PsyD Applicants

For applicants with no prior graduate work in school psychology, entry is at the MA/CAGS level. Candidates complete the MA/CAGS portion of the program, then continue on for the PsyD in School Psychology Program, a 116 -124 credit program in total.

In order to be correctly identified, these applicants are required to:

  1. Select the School Psychology (MA/CAGS) program, not the PsyD in School Psychology Program on the online application.
  2. Indicate on the Application Essay upper right hand corner of every page: “Applying to the School Psychology MA/CAGS/PsyD Program.”

Please be aware that under this option:

  • Applicants must submit official General GRE scores and
  • application deadline, interviews, confirmation, and offer acceptance deadline dates are the same as the School Psychology MA/CAGS Program.
